sneakerheads help

Uchiha Minato

Active member
Regular
Joined
Jan 23, 2011
Messages
1,471
Kin
0💸
Kumi
0💴
Trait Points
0⚔️
Yo, this is directed to anyone that has info on the topic (mainly) sneakerheads. Does anyone know where I can purchase a pair of adidas ultra boosts, within Canada or the UK. Or any stores in Cali that would sell them.

- thanksss
 
Top